Felino Corp's four year long work is the cB7. A powerful 6.2 liter V8 under the hood, churning some serious muscle.
The cB7 produces 489 ft-lb of torque and is paired with a six-speed manual transmission housed in a composite and carbon fiber frame. The dashboard, also carbon fiber, is fitted with an onboard data-acquisition system that will work with the car's side and rear view cameras to deliver impressive replays of the car's latest runs around a track.
